${part1} In an era where technology continuously reshapes traditional sectors, real estate stands at the brink of a monumental transformation. Enter tokenization – a concept that's stirring up the world of property investments. Tokenization involves converting real estate assets into digital tokens, typically using blockchain technology. This process is revolutionizing the way we think about property ownership, investment, and liquidity.

Understanding Tokenization

At its core, tokenization breaks down real estate properties into smaller, easily manageable units called tokens. Each token represents a fractional ownership in a piece of property, making it possible for a broader audience to invest. This democratization of property investment is a game-changer, allowing individuals who might not have had the capital to invest in real estate before to now participate.

The Role of Blockchain

Blockchain technology lies at the heart of tokenization. By providing a secure and transparent platform for recording transactions, blockchain ensures that each token's value and ownership is accurately represented. This transparency not only reduces fraud but also enhances trust among investors.

How Tokenization Works

Here’s a simple breakdown of how tokenization operates:

Selection of Property: A property is chosen for tokenization. Fractionalization: The property is divided into smaller fractions, each of which is tokenized. Token Creation: Each fraction is represented by a digital token, which can be bought, sold, or traded. Blockchain Recording: Ownership and transaction records are securely stored on a blockchain ledger, ensuring transparency and security.

Benefits of Tokenization

Accessibility

One of the most significant advantages of tokenization is accessibility. Traditionally, real estate investment has been a domain for the wealthy. Tokenization changes this dynamic by allowing investors to purchase fractions of high-value properties, thereby democratizing access to real estate investment.

Liquidity

Real estate is often seen as a less liquid asset compared to stocks or bonds. Tokenization changes this by providing liquidity to real estate investments. Investors can easily buy, sell, or trade their tokens, making it easier to exit investments when needed.

Transparency

Blockchain’s inherent transparency ensures that all transactions are recorded and visible to all parties involved. This reduces the chances of fraud and makes the investment process more straightforward and trustworthy.

Diversification

Tokenization allows investors to diversify their portfolios more easily. By investing in multiple tokens, investors can spread their risk across various properties, which can lead to more stable returns.

Real-World Examples

Several projects are already exploring the potential of tokenized real estate. For example, platforms like Propy and Realty Token are pioneering the way by enabling investors to purchase fractions of commercial and residential properties worldwide.

Challenges and Considerations

While tokenization offers numerous benefits, it’s not without its challenges. Regulatory hurdles, technological complexities, and market acceptance are significant factors that need to be addressed for the widespread adoption of tokenized real estate.

${part2} Building on the foundational aspects of tokenization, this part delves deeper into the potential future of real estate investment, exploring the roles of smart contracts, decentralized finance (DeFi), and the broader implications for the industry.

Smart Contracts: The Future of Property Transactions

Smart contracts are self-executing contracts with the terms of the agreement directly written into code. When tokenization is paired with smart contracts, the process becomes even more efficient and secure. Smart contracts automate the execution of transactions, reducing the need for intermediaries and minimizing human error.

How Smart Contracts Work

Here’s how smart contracts enhance the tokenization process:

Automated Execution: Once conditions are met, smart contracts execute transactions automatically, ensuring that all terms are adhered to. Reduced Costs: By eliminating the need for middlemen, smart contracts significantly reduce transaction costs. Enhanced Security: Smart contracts run on blockchain, providing a high level of security and transparency. Immediate Settlement: Transactions are settled in real-time, ensuring faster and more reliable settlement processes.

Decentralized Finance (DeFi) and Real Estate

Decentralized Finance (DeFi) refers to a financial system that operates on blockchain networks, bypassing traditional financial institutions. Tokenization of real estate fits seamlessly into the DeFi ecosystem, offering new avenues for investment, lending, and borrowing.

Tokenized Real Estate and DeFi

Lending and Borrowing: Tokenized real estate can be used as collateral for loans. This opens up new possibilities for investors to borrow against their property tokens, providing liquidity and enabling new investment opportunities. Yield Farming: Investors can earn yields by lending their tokens to DeFi platforms, offering an additional revenue stream. Decentralized Exchanges: Tokenized real estate can be traded on decentralized exchanges, providing a new platform for buying and selling properties without traditional market intermediaries.

Future Trends and Innovations

Fractional Ownership

Fractional ownership is set to become even more popular. Tokenization allows for even smaller fractions of properties, making it possible for more people to invest in luxury properties, commercial spaces, and even residential homes.

Global Accessibility

As tokenization progresses, real estate investment will become more accessible globally. People from different parts of the world will be able to invest in properties regardless of their location, breaking down geographical barriers.

Enhanced Analytics

Blockchain technology provides a wealth of data that can be used for advanced analytics. This data can be used to predict property values, market trends, and even investment risks, offering invaluable insights to investors.

Regulatory Landscape

While the potential of tokenized real estate is immense, regulatory challenges remain. Governments and regulatory bodies worldwide are still figuring out how to oversee this new landscape. Clear regulations will be essential for ensuring market stability and investor protection.

In the fast-paced digital age, user experience (UX) design stands as the silent hero behind every successful online platform. However, even the most aesthetically pleasing websites can falter if they don’t align perfectly with user intent. This misalignment often results in friction—the irksome roadblocks that prevent users from achieving their goals effortlessly. Enter the concept of "Intent UX Friction Killer," a compelling approach to eliminating these barriers and crafting experiences that flow as smoothly as a well-orchestrated symphony.

Understanding User Intent

At the heart of Intent UX lies the understanding of user intent. This refers to the reasons behind a user's visit to a website or interaction with an app. By comprehending user intent, designers can tailor experiences that meet these specific needs, making navigation intuitive and interactions seamless. To grasp user intent, designers employ techniques such as user personas, journey mapping, and usability testing.

The Anatomy of Friction

Friction in UX design manifests in various forms—from cluttered interfaces to confusing navigation paths. Each friction point disrupts the user's journey, leading to frustration and abandonment. Recognizing these friction points is the first step towards eradicating them. Common friction types include:

Cognitive Load: Overloading users with too much information or options can overwhelm them, making decision-making difficult. Navigational Obstacles: Poorly structured menus or hidden pathways can leave users wandering aimlessly. Form Complexity: Lengthy and complicated forms deter users from completing their tasks. Performance Issues: Slow loading times or unresponsive interfaces can break the user’s trust and patience.

Intent UX Friction Killer Strategies

To turn user intent into a frictionless experience, designers must employ strategic interventions. Here are some key strategies:

1. Clear and Concise Content:

Content should be straightforward and to the point. Avoid jargon and complex language that might confuse users. Use clear headings, bullet points, and concise sentences to enhance readability and comprehension.

2. Intuitive Navigation:

Navigation should be intuitive, guiding users seamlessly to their desired destinations. A well-structured menu, clear calls-to-action, and logical hierarchy can significantly reduce navigational friction.

3. Progressive Disclosure:

Rather than overwhelming users with all information at once, use progressive disclosure to reveal content incrementally. This approach ensures that users only see what they need, when they need it, reducing cognitive load.

4. Optimized Forms:

Streamline forms by minimizing the number of fields required. Use autofill features, clear labels, and validation checks to guide users through the process without frustration. Break long forms into smaller, manageable sections.

5. Fast Performance:

Ensure your website or app loads quickly and performs smoothly across all devices. Optimize images, leverage browser caching, and minimize server requests to enhance performance.

6. User Feedback and Iteration:

Collect feedback through surveys, usability tests, and analytics to identify friction points. Use this feedback to iterate and refine the design continually. A design that evolves based on user input is more likely to meet user intent effectively.

Case Studies:

To illustrate the power of Intent UX Friction Killer, let’s look at a couple of real-world examples.

Example 1: E-commerce Site Redesign

An e-commerce site struggled with high cart abandonment rates. By implementing Intent UX principles, the team identified that the checkout process was too complex. They simplified the checkout flow, reduced form fields, and added clear progress indicators. As a result, cart abandonment dropped by 30%, and overall sales increased.

Example 2: Mobile App Optimization

A mobile app faced issues with user retention. The team realized that users found the onboarding process daunting and confusing. By breaking down the onboarding into smaller, digestible steps and providing clear, contextual guidance, they improved user retention rates by 40%.

Advanced Techniques in Intent UX Design

1. Personalization and Contextualization:

Personalization tailors experiences based on user preferences and behaviors. Contextualization ensures that the content and features presented are relevant to the user’s current context. By combining these techniques, designers can create highly relevant and engaging experiences.

2. Adaptive Design:

Adaptive design adjusts the layout and content based on the device, screen size, and user behavior. This ensures that the experience remains seamless across all devices, providing a consistent and frictionless interaction regardless of where the user is.

3. Predictive Analytics:

Utilizing predictive analytics allows designers to anticipate user needs and actions. By analyzing data patterns, designers can proactively provide the right information or options, making the user’s journey smoother and more intuitive.

4. Micro-Interactions and Feedback:

Micro-interactions are small, incremental interactions that guide users through complex tasks. Providing immediate and clear feedback for user actions enhances the overall experience, making it more engaging and less frustrating.

5. Voice and Conversational UX:

With the rise of voice-activated devices, incorporating voice and conversational UX into the design is crucial. Designing for voice interactions requires a different approach, focusing on natural language processing and contextual understanding to create frictionless voice-driven experiences.

Innovative Strategies for Seamless Experiences

1. Micro-Conversions:

Micro-conversions are small, incremental steps that lead users toward their ultimate goal. By breaking down larger tasks into manageable micro-conversions, users are less likely to feel overwhelmed and more likely to complete their journey.

2. Gamification:

Gamification leverages game design elements to enhance user engagement. Incorporating rewards, challenges, and progress tracking can make the user journey more enjoyable and motivate users to complete tasks.

3. A/B Testing and Continuous Improvement:

Regular A/B testing allows designers to experiment with different design elements and user flows. By continuously testing and iterating based on user feedback and data, designers can refine the experience and eliminate friction points.

4. Accessibility Considerations:

Ensuring that the design is accessible to all users, including those with disabilities, is essential for creating an inclusive and frictionless experience. Following accessibility guidelines and incorporating assistive technologies can significantly enhance user satisfaction.

5. Multi-Channel Consistency:

Maintaining consistency across all channels—website, mobile app, social media, and offline interactions—ensures that users have a seamless experience regardless of where they engage with the brand. Consistency in branding, messaging, and user flow across channels builds trust and reduces friction.

Case Studies:

Example 3: Healthcare App Enhancement

A healthcare app faced challenges in user engagement and data entry. By applying Intent UX principles, the team introduced personalized content based on user health goals and used adaptive design to optimize the interface for various devices. They also incorporated gamification elements to encourage users to log their health data regularly. The result was a 50% increase in user engagement and a significant improvement in data accuracy.

Example 4: Travel Booking Platform Optimization

A travel booking platform struggled with high user drop-off rates during the booking process. By implementing micro-conversions and predictive analytics, the team simplified the booking flow and provided real-time suggestions based on user preferences. They also introduced voice search capabilities for easier navigation. These changes led to a 40% reduction in drop-off rates and a noticeable increase in booking conversions.
